Pauli thanks Delbrück for the copy of his lecture. He hopes that biology will soon have a development analogous to that of physics from 1900 - 1905. He is interested in processes in living organisms which cannot be explained by quantum mechanics. There may exist in living organisms, besides statistical laws, an additional interdependence which might explain biological evolution.
